How chemistry contributes to the Sustainable Development Goals
In 2015, United Nations (UN) member states adopted the UN 2030 Agenda for Sustainable Development with a simple promise: Leave No One Behind. Central to this promise are the Sustainable Development Goals (SDGs), “A blueprint to achieve a better and more sustainable future for all by 2030.”
There are 17 SDGs, ranging from combatting world hunger to fostering peace, protecting life on land and in the sea, and building partnerships. SDG 3: Good Health and Well-being
SDG 3 aims to “ensure healthy lives and promote well-being for all at all ages”. There are 13 targets to meet for this goal, demonstrating the breadth of actions to be taken. Intertwined in many of these targets is the continued development of medicines.
“Antibiotics are largely responsible for the dramatic increases in life expectancies seen in the 20th century,” explains Professor Nathaniel Martin, who works at Universiteit Leiden in the Netherlands.
Unfortunately for us, bacteria are keeping abreast of our advances, evolving mechanisms to protect themselves against medication designed to combat infections. “Antibiotics are a cornerstone of modern medicine, but increasing rates of resistance threaten the long-term viability of clinically used antibiotics,” says Martin…
